
""I feel like my career is kind of funny like that, because it's almost like people are rediscovering me every couple of years or so," Larsson says, squinting, as if trying to visualise her career's skew-whiff path. Or perhaps she's still waking up, despite looking remarkably fresh-faced, calling over Zoom from a hotel. Last year, "Symphony" resurfaced thanks to a bizarre TikTok meme which put the song's treacly chorus over photos of dolphins, alongside depressing messages."
""She's got three tracks in the Spotify billions club, "Lush Life", "Never Forget You", and "Symphony", the latter of which topped the UK charts in 2017 and went five times platinum in Australia. However, recent offerings, like 2019's aching heartbreak bop "All The Time" and 2023's frenetic "Can't Tame Her", haven't matched such dizzying commercial heights. Neither has "Midnight Sun", the flittering recent single from her fifth album of the same name.""
Zara Larsson continues to perform as an opener on tour while navigating a surge in public attention beyond scheduled shows. The singer first rose to prominence after winning Talang in 2008 at age ten and accumulated multiple global hits, including three Spotify billion-stream tracks: "Lush Life", "Never Forget You" and "Symphony". Recent singles have not matched past commercial peaks, and "Midnight Sun" did not achieve chart success, yet social media virality has renewed interest. Viral trends and rediscovery on platforms like TikTok have created renewed momentum and shifted audience responses to her newer releases.
